Evelyn Darlene Kissick Lambdin 79 died April, 17th 2022. She was born in Fort Wayne, IN on February 10, 1943, to John and Mildred Kissick. 

She is survived by her daughters Chris (Bo) Bucker of Newcomb Tn, Dawn Cordell of Corbin Ky, and son Jay (Linda) Lambdin of Spring, TX.  A sister, Tina (Walt) Carpenter of Columbia City, IN, her nieces Annette (Lee) Aumsbaugh, Melissa (Cory) Waybright both of Columbia City, IN, Laura (Dustin) Slack of Midlothian, TX.  Grandchildren Jordan, Kristi, Josh, Dustin, Courtney, Lyndsey, Ashley, Shelby, and 5 great-grandchildren  Kaien and Kasyn Depuy, Preston Lay, Knox Buckner, and Barrett Travis

She is preceded in death by her parents, her daughter Teresa Loudin, grandson Gage Lambdin, sister Judy Hayden, brother John “Sonny” Kissick, nephews Danny Young, Ricky Young, and niece Jennifer Carpenter.

As a child, she grew up enjoying the music of Elvis Presley and visiting her granny in Kentucky for the summers.  Mom enjoyed visiting the Cumberland Falls and would tell us how they could walk behind the falls when she was younger.

Evelyn at times worked as a substitute teacher for the Campbell County School System.

Evelyn had a rough go at life.  She made the best of it.  A true Irish, she was frumpy and not an open book and kept a lot of her feelings and emotions to herself.  She enjoyed, helping raise her grandchildren.  Well, rather she enjoyed it or not, she did it… We leaned on her for that support, and she was there. She enjoyed her TV, cokes, and a pack of cigarettes.  She never missed her soap operas.
